Description
The MAX6381–MAX6390 microprocessor (µP) supervisory circuits monitor power-supply voltages from +1.8V to +5.0V while consuming only 3µA of supply current at +1.8V. Whenever VCC falls below the factory-set reset thresholds, the reset output asserts and remains asserted for a minimum reset timeout period after VCC rises above the reset threshold. Reset thresholds are available from +1.58V to +4.63V, in approximately 100mV increments. Seven minimum reset timeout delays ranging from 1ms to 1200ms are available.

The MAX6381/MAX6384/MAX6387 have a push-pull active-low reset output. The MAX6382/MAX6385/MAX6388 have a push-pull active-high reset output, and the MAX6383/MAX6386/MAX6389/MAX6390 have an open-drain active-low reset output. The MAX6384/MAX6385/MAX6386 also feature a debounced manual reset input (with internal pullup resistor). The MAX6387/MAX6388/MAX6389 have an auxiliary input for monitoring a second voltage. The MAX6390 offers a manual reset input with a longer VCC reset timeout period (1120ms or 1200ms) and a shorter manual reset timeout (140ms or 150ms).

The MAX6381/MAX6382/MAX6383 are available in 3-pin SC70 and 6-pin µDFN packages and the MAX6384–MAX6390 are available in 4-pin SC70 and 6-pin µDFN packages.

Key Features   Applications/Uses
  • Factory-Set Reset Threshold Voltages Ranging from +1.58V to +4.63V in Approximately 100mV Increments
  • ±2.5% Reset Threshold Accuracy Over Temperature (-40°C to +125°C)
  • Seven Reset Timeout Periods Available: 1ms, 20ms, 140ms, 280ms, 560ms, 1120ms, 1200ms (min)
  • 3 Reset Output Options
    • Active-Low Push-Pull
    • Active-High Push-Pull
    • Active-Low Open-Drain
  • Reset Output State Guaranteed Valid Down to VCC = 1V
  • Manual Reset Input (MAX6384/MAX6385/MAX6386)
  • Auxiliary RESET IN (MAX6387/MAX6388/MAX6389)
  • VCC Reset Timeout (1120ms or 1200ms)/Manual Reset Timeout (140ms or 150ms) (MAX6390)
  • Negative-Going VCC Transient Immunity
  • Low Power Consumption of 6µA at +3.6V and 3µA at +1.8V
  • Pin Compatible with MAX809/MAX810/MAX803/MAX6326/MAX6327/MAX6328/MAX6346/MAX6347/MAX6348, and MAX6711/MAX6712/MAX6713
  • Tiny 3-Pin/4-Pin SC70 and 6-Pin µDFN Packages

 
  • Computers
  • Controllers
  • Critical µP and µC Power Monitoring
  • Dual Voltage Systems
  • Intelligent Instruments
  • Portable Battery-Powered Equipment
